    14 * Description: 
       
    15 * Symbian specific X509.v3 certificate extensions that constrain the
       
    16 * the devices, secure ids, vendor ids and capabilities for which 
       
    17 * a software install signing certificate is valid.

    35 class CX509IntListExt : public CX509ExtensionBase 
       
    36 /** 
       
    37 A Symbian specific X.509 v3 certificate extension that contains an arbitrary 
       
    38 list of 32 bit integers.	
       
    39 
       
    40 @internalTechnology
       
    41 @released
       
    42 */
       
    43 	{
       
    44 public:
       
    45 	/** 
       
    46 	Creates a new CX509IntListExt object from the binary (DER) encoded 
       
    47 	representation of a sequence of integers.
       
    48 	
       
    49 	@param aBinaryData	The encoded binary representation.
       
    50 	@return				The new CX509IntListExt object.
       
    51 	*/
       
    52 	IMPORT_C static CX509IntListExt* NewL(const TDesC8& aBinaryData);
       
    53 	
       
    54 	/**
       
    55 	Creates a new CX509IntListExt object from the binary (DER) encoded 
       
    56 	representation of a sequence of integers, and puts a pointer to it 
       
    57 	onto the cleanup stack.
       
    58 	
       
    59 	@param aBinaryData	The encoded binary representation.
       
    60 	@return				The new CX509IntListExt object. 
       
    61 	*/
       
    62 	IMPORT_C static CX509IntListExt* NewLC(const TDesC8& aBinaryData);
       
    63 			
       
    64 	/**
       
    65 	Destructor.	
       
    66 	Frees all resources owned by the object.
       
    67 	*/
       
    68 	~CX509IntListExt();
       
    69 	
       
    70 	/**	
       
    71 	Gets a reference to the array of decoded integers.
       
    72 	Ownership is not transferred.
       
    73 	@return A reference to the array of decoded integers.
       
    74 	*/
       
    75 	IMPORT_C const RArray<TInt>& IntArray() const;
       
    76 	
       
    77 protected:
       
    78 	/** Second-phase constructor.
       
    79 	* 
       
    80 	* @param aBinaryData	The encoded binary representation.
       
    81 	* @param aPos			The position from which to start decoding. */
       
    82 	void ConstructL(const TDesC8& aBinaryData, TInt& aPos);
       
    83 	
       
    84 	/**
       
    85 	Decodes the binary representation of a sequence of integers.
       
    86 		
       
    87 	@param aBinaryData	The encoded binary representation. This is the same as 
       
    88 						passed to ConstructL().
       
    89 	@param aPos			The position from which to start decoding. Note that 
       
    90 						the value passed points, in effect, to the content, 
       
    91 						bypassing the header data. 
       
    92 	*/
       
    93 	void DoConstructL(const TDesC8& aBinaryData, TInt& aPos);	
       
    94 	
       
    95 private:
       
    96 	/**	The decoded array of integers. */	
       
    97 	RArray<TInt> iIntArray;
       
    98 	};

   100 class CX509Utf8StringListExt : public CX509ExtensionBase 
       
   101 /** 
       
   102 A Symbian specific X.509 v3 certificate extension that contains an arbitrary 
       
   103 list of UTF-8 strings.
       
   104 
       
   105 @internalTechnology
       
   106 @released
       
   107 */
       
   108 	{
       
   109 public:
       
   110 	/** 
       
   111 	Creates a new CX509Utf8StringListExt object from the binary (DER) encoded 
       
   112 	representation of a sequence of integers.
       
   113 	
       
   114 	@param aBinaryData	The encoded binary representation.
       
   115 	@return				The new CX509Utf8StringListExt object.
       
   116 	*/
       
   117 	IMPORT_C static CX509Utf8StringListExt* NewL(const TDesC8& aBinaryData);
       
   118 	
       
   119 	/**
       
   120 	Creates a new CX509Utf8StringListExt object from the binary (DER) encoded 
       
   121 	representation of a sequence of integers, and puts a pointer to it 
       
   122 	onto the cleanup stack.
       
   123 	
       
   124 	@param aBinaryData	The encoded binary representation.
       
   125 	@return				The new CX509Utf8StringListExt object. 
       
   126 	*/
       
   127 	IMPORT_C static CX509Utf8StringListExt* NewLC(const TDesC8& aBinaryData);
       
   128 		
       
   129 	/**
       
   130 	Destructor.	
       
   131 	Frees all resources owned by the object.
       
   132 	*/
       
   133 	~CX509Utf8StringListExt();
       
   134 	
       
   135 	/**	
       
   136 	Gets a reference to the array of decoded strings (UTF-16).
       
   137 	Ownership is not transferred.				
       
   138 	@return A reference to the array of decoded strings in UTF-16.
       
   139 	*/
       
   140 	IMPORT_C const RPointerArray<HBufC>& StringArray() const;
       
   141 	
       
   142 protected:
       
   143 	/** Second-phase constructor.	 
       
   144 	@param aBinaryData	The encoded binary representation.
       
   145 	@param aPos			The position from which to start decoding. 
       
   146 	*/
       
   147 	void ConstructL(const TDesC8& aBinaryData, TInt& aPos);
       
   148 	
       
   149 	/**		
       
   150 	Decodes the binary representation of a sequence of UTF-8 strings. The 
       
   151 	strings are converted and stored internal as UTF-8.
       
   152 		
       
   153 	@param aBinaryData	The encoded binary representation. This is the same as 
       
   154 						passed to ConstructL().
       
   155 	@param aPos			The position from which to start decoding. Note that 
       
   156 						the value passed points, in effect, to the content, 
       
   157 						bypassing the header data. 
       
   158 	*/
       
   159 	void DoConstructL(const TDesC8& aBinaryData, TInt& aPos);	
       
   160 	
       
   161 private:
       
   162 	/**	The decoded array of strings in UTF-16.	*/
       
   163 	RPointerArray<HBufC> iStringArray;
       
   164 	};

   166 /** 
       
   167 A Symbian specific X.509 v3 certificate extension that contains a capability 
       
   168 set encoded as a bit string.
       
   169 
       
   170 @internalTechnology
       
   171 @released
       
   172 */
       
   173 class CX509CapabilitySetExt : public CX509ExtensionBase
       
   174 	{
       
   175 public:
       
   176 	/** 
       
   177 	Creates a new CX509CapabilitySetExt object from the binary (DER) encoded 
       
   178 	representation of a sequence of integers.
       
   179 	
       
   180 	@param aBinaryData	The encoded binary representation.
       
   181 	@return				The new CX509CapabilitySetExt object.
       
   182 	*/
       
   183 	IMPORT_C static CX509CapabilitySetExt* NewL(const TDesC8& aBinaryData);
       
   184 	
       
   185 	/**
       
   186 	Creates a new CX509CapabilitySetExt object from the binary (DER) encoded 
       
   187 	representation of a sequence of integers, and puts a pointer to it 
       
   188 	onto the cleanup stack.
       
   189 	
       
   190 	@param aBinaryData	The encoded binary representation.
       
   191 	@return				The new CX509CapabilitySetExt object. 
       
   192 	*/
       
   193 	IMPORT_C static CX509CapabilitySetExt* NewLC(const TDesC8& aBinaryData);
       
   194 		
       
   195 	/**
       
   196 	Destructor.	
       
   197 	Frees all resources owned by the object.
       
   198 	*/
       
   199 	~CX509CapabilitySetExt();
       
   200 	
       
   201 	/** Gets a reference to the capability set.	
       
   202 	@return the capability set represented by the bit string.
       
   203 	*/
       
   204 	IMPORT_C const TCapabilitySet& CapabilitySet() const;
       
   205 
       
   206 protected:
       
   207 	/** Second-phase constructor.
       
   208 	 
       
   209 	@param aBinaryData	The encoded binary representation.
       
   210 	@param aPos			The position from which to start decoding. 
       
   211 	*/
       
   212 	void ConstructL(const TDesC8& aBinaryData, TInt& aPos);
       
   213 	
       
   214 	/**
       
   215 	Constructs the a TCapabilitySet from a DER encoded bit string.
       
   216 	
       
   217 	@param aBinaryData	The encoded binary representation. This is the same as 
       
   218 						passed to ConstructL().
       
   219 	@param aPos			The position from which to start decoding. Note that 
       
   220 						the value passed points, in effect, to the content, 
       
   221 						bypassing the header data. 
       
   222 	*/
       
   223 	void DoConstructL(const TDesC8& aBinaryData, TInt& aPos);
       
   224 	
       
   225 private:	
       
   226 	/** The decoded capability set */
       
   227 	TCapabilitySet iCapabilitySet;
       
   228 	};
